What does a tire center manager do?

A Tire Center Manager oversees the daily operations of a tire service center, ensuring efficient workflow, customer satisfaction, and safety compliance. Their responsibilities include managing staff, scheduling services, maintaining inventory, and handling customer inquiries or complaints. They also ensure that all tire installations, repairs, and maintenance services are performed to industry standards. In addition, they may be responsible for budgeting, sales targets, and training new employees. Overall, the Tire Center Manager ensures the center runs smoothly and meets business goals.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a tire center manager?

To thrive as a Tire Center Manager, you need a solid background in automotive service, inventory management, and retail operations, often supported by experience in tire sales or ASE certification.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, tire mounting and balancing equipment, and vendor management platforms is typically required. Strong leadership, customer service, and problem-solving skills set standout managers apart in this role. These abilities are crucial for ensuring operational efficiency, customer satisfaction, and effective team coordination in a busy tire service environment.

What are the main challenges a tire center manager faces in balancing customer service with operational efficiency?

A Tire Center Manager often needs to juggle delivering excellent customer service while ensuring that daily operations run smoothly and efficiently. This includes managing inventory, scheduling staff appropriately, and handling unexpected situations such as urgent repairs or high customer volumes. Balancing these demands requires strong organizational skills and the ability to prioritize tasks, all while maintaining a positive work environment. Regular communication with team members and clear processes help ensure that both customer satisfaction and business goals are met.

What is the difference between Tire Center Manager vs Automotive Service Manager?

AspectTire Center ManagerAutomotive Service Manager
CredentialsRelevant certifications (e.g., ASE, TIA)ASE certifications often preferred
Work EnvironmentFocus on tire sales, installation, and maintenanceBroader automotive repair and service operations
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in tire retail and service centersCommon in auto repair shops and dealerships
Search & Comparison IntentPeople comparing roles in tire sales and managementIndividuals exploring automotive service management roles

The Tire Center Manager primarily oversees tire sales, installation, and maintenance within tire retail centers, focusing on tire-specific operations. In contrast, the Automotive Service Manager manages a broader range of automotive repair and service tasks. Both roles require relevant certifications and are common in automotive-related industries, but they differ in scope and daily responsibilities.

Monro, Inc.
Monro's family of brands is one of the leading automotive service and tire dealers in the United States. We work on approximately five million vehicles a year, but with us, it is personal. Every guest is important, and every teammate is valued. That is our people-first approach.
Headquartered in our hometown of Rochester, New York, where our founder, Chuck August, opened his first store in 1957, we have grown to nearly 1,100 auto repair shops and tire dealers in 32 states from coast to coast. Monro powers 16 highly respected tire and auto service brands, supporting each company's regional strength and community connections. From big cities to small towns to rural crossroads, you will find us in neighborhoods of every shape, size, and color.
Under the Monro banner, we are united as ONE TEAM and share the same mission to bring our guests the highest quality tire and auto service in the industry.
